Ravi Shastri is a former Indian cricketer and a prominent cricket commentator who served as the head coach of the Indian national team from 2017 to 2021. Known for his all-round capabilities as a player, Shastri had a successful international career, playing 80 Test matches and 150 ODIs from 1981 to 1992. As a coach, he played a pivotal role in leading India to significant victories, including a historic Test series win in Australia.
